What does "Trapped in a Moving Car" mean in a dream?
Dreaming of being trapped in a moving car may indicate feelings of being out of control in your life. It can reflect anxiety about choices and directions you’re currently facing.
What does "Trapped in a Parked Car" mean in a dream?
Being trapped in a parked car might symbolize a feeling of stagnation or being stuck in a certain phase of your life, highlighting the need for movement or change.
What does "Others in the Car with You" mean in a dream?
If others are present in the car, it may suggest feelings of being influenced or controlled by other people in your life, exploring themes of social pressure and relationships.
What does "Car Breakdown" mean in a dream?
Experiencing a car breakdown in a dream can signify a loss of direction or purpose, pointing to internal struggles that need to be addressed for personal growth.

Frequently asked questions
Is dreaming about being trapped in a car a bad sign?
Dreaming about being trapped in a car is not necessarily a bad sign. It often reflects feelings of restriction or anxiety rather than a foreboding message. This dream may invite you to explore areas of your life where you feel confined and to consider ways to regain a sense of control.
What does it mean if I dream about being trapped in a car repeatedly?
Repeated dreams of being trapped in a car may indicate unresolved feelings of anxiety or restriction that need your attention. It might be helpful to reflect on your current circumstances and identify any areas where you feel stuck or constrained, allowing you to address these issues consciously.
